Alberta precipitation in March

Alberta is a region in Canada. In March precipitation ranges from low in Cape Hooper with 18 mm of snowfall to high in Waterton Park with 133 mm of snow/rainfall.

Heavy rainfall has been defined as more than 160 mm precipitation. High: 90 mm to 160 mm. Moderate: 30 mm to 90 mm. Low: 5 mm to 30 mm.

  • How much snow/rainfall does Alberta receive in March?
  • In Calgary, March typically sees a modest snow/rainfall of about 26 mm. For those who prefer drier conditions, this month is ideal.

  • What is the wettest city in March in Alberta?
  • In our records, Waterton Park stands out as having an average precipitation level of 133 mm, making it the wettest location.

  • What is the driest city in March in Alberta?
  • Among all locations in our dataset, Cape Hooper has the lowest average precipitation at 18 mm.
